79.Anyonewhohaseverattendedauniversityknowsthatthequalityoflecturersvariesgreatly.Afewareveryeffectivecommunicators,conveyingthesubstanceoftheirlecturesclearlyandinterestinglyandinspiringstudentstowanttoknowmoreaboutthesubject.Othersproducedulllecturesfromwhichthestudentslearnlittleandwhicharelikelytokillanyinteresttheymayhaveinthesubject.Lecturingisamajorpartofauniversitylecturer'sjobanditwouldseemreasonablethateffectivenessinthistaskshouldbeamajorstandardinassessingalecturerforpromotion.However,itisveryoftenthecasethatfarmoreweightisgiventosuchfactorsasparticipationinresearch,numberofpublicationsandevenperformanceofadministrativeduties.Mypointofviewisthatalecturer'slecturingshouldberegularlyevaluatedandthatthebestpeopletocarryoutthisevaluationarethosedirectlyonthereceivingend.
Itcould,ofcourse,bearguedthatstudentsarenotcompetenttoevaluatetheacademicqualityoflectures.Ifanyoneshouldevaluatelecturers,itshouldbetheircolleagues.However,Iamnotarguingthatstudentsshouldbeaskedtocommentontheacademiccontentoflectures,buttoevaluatetheeffectiveness.
Isuspectthatmanyoftheobjectionstostudentevaluationstemfromthefearsomelecturershaveofbeingsubjecttocriticismbytheirstudents.However,lecturersshouldseesuchevaluationasanopportunitytobecomeawareofdefectsintheirlecturingtechniquesandthustobecomebetterlecturers.Suchasystemshouldbenefitbothstudentsandlecturersaswellashelpdepartmentheadstoassessthestrengthsandweaknessesoftheirteachingstaff.

WhatmakesapersonfaInous?Thisisamysterythatmanypeoplehavepondered.Allkindsofmythssurroundthelivesofwell—knownpeople.
MostpeoplearefamiliarwiththeworksofWilliamShakespeare.oneofthegreatestEng.1ishwritersofthesixteenthcentury.YethowmanyknowShakespearetheperson,theman—be-hindtheworks?
Aftercenturiesofresearch,scholarsarestilltryingtoDiscoverShakespeare’spersonalhis.tory.Itisnoteasilyfoundinhiswritings.Authorsofthetimecouldnotprotecttheirworks.Anactingcompany,forexample,couldchangeaplayiftheywantedto.Nowadayswritershavecopynghtsthatprotecttheirwork.
ManymythsaroseaboutShakespeare.Somesaidhehadnoformaleducation.Therearerumorsthathelefthomewhenaccusedofstealingahorse.OthersBelievethatheBeganhisca-reerBytendingthehorsesofwealthymen.
Allofthesemythsareinteresting,butaretheytrue?Probablynot.Shakespeare’sfatherwasarespectedmaninStratford,amemberofthetowncouncil,HesentyoungWilliamtogrammarschool.MostpeopleofElizabethantimesDidnotcontinueBeyondgrammarschool;S0,ShakespeareDidhave,atleast,anaverageeducation.SomepartsofShakespeare’slifewillalwaysremainunknown.TheGreatLondonFireof
